Etymology[edit]

Learned borrowing from Koine Greek βηματίζω (bēmatízō, to pace (measure by walking)).[1] By surface analysis, βήμα, βήματος (víma, vímatos, step) +‎ -ίζω (-ízo).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/vi.maˈti.zo/
  • Hyphenation: βη‧μα‧τί‧ζω

Verb[edit]

βηματίζω (vimatízo) (past βημάτισα)

  1. (intransitive) to pace, to step (to walk back and forth in a small distance)
